When you say Koen Atema (39), Niemeyer comes next in the same breath. An enthusiastic connector and eco-system developer, he has been building entrepreneurial networks in the city of Groningen for over twenty years. Having been involved in projects such as Mediacentrale, Launch Café, Founded, StartupDelta and Techleap, for Koen everything comes together in the Niemeyer project. 'The scale of this development is unprecedented. Insanely beautiful to be able to contribute to this.'
Sometimes as a catalyst or founder, other times as a partner or quartermaster: whatever role Koen fulfills, he is always entrepreneurial in the film. His ability to see opportunities and allow the unexpected to emerge through teamwork, he discovered at an early age at vacation jobs and through his own fledgling entrepreneurship. 'At school, that entrepreneurial strength didn't come out at all,' Koen looks back. 'It wasn't until I started visiting companies that the possibilities opened up. At seventeen I had quickly developed a software product, but I missed something to move forward: a network of like-minded people who together formed a promising environment for the further growth of ideas.
'As soon as I got in touch with other pioneering peers and more experienced developers, I discovered the power of mutual exchange,' he says enthusiastically. 'At home you can tinker endlessly with ideas, but as soon as you start talking to others, then something can happen that you would never have thought of yourself. I immediately loved that dynamic. This is mainly because of the effervescent energy of what can arise. It is the unexpected. Finding surprising puzzle pieces and discovering new possibilities. With that comes an atmosphere of openness and enthusiasm that I look up to. The feeling of stepping into a room full of enterprising people and knowing: beautiful things are happening here ... that's what I do it all for.'
The Niemeyer dynamic
Koen envisions the unique Niemeyer location: a vibrant heart of business, culture, learning and hospitality, with the theme of digital as the connecting factor. That is why he is right at home as project leader from Campus Groningen, which is breathing new life into the former tobacco factory together with real estate developer MWPO. 'A mega-project of a magnitude that is new to all parties involved,' Koen points out. 'That makes it exciting in a positive sense - because of what can come about - and sometimes it also creates tension. Because: you want to strike while the iron is hot, but a lot has to happen and that takes time and patience. We've been on the road since the end of 2022, and one of the biggest challenges is keeping the Niemeyer dynamic alive while we still have to rebuild.'
'We do this by providing space for temporary activities that bring the building and its possibilities back into the spotlight for a while,' says the project leader. 'Think of the Urban Trail in the spring, where thousands of participants ran through the factory, but also the Noorderlicht exhibition Machine Entanglements around technological innovation and of course recently the world premiere of the World Press Photo anniversary edition. All activities that attract a wide audience and maintain a connection with the city of Groningen and the new profile of Niemeyer. On a smaller scale, companies also sometimes organize activities, although we are still cautious about these. I regularly receive questions and proposals to which I have to say no. Yes, for someone like me, who prefers to see everything bustle here, that is sometimes quite difficult. But we are working on a much larger plan and that is the central focus.
This will be a location that can evolve, from a solid foundation that continues to facilitate innovation.

AI Factory is magnet
Viewed from that master plan, the arrival of the AI Factory is of great significance. 'The expertise center of this AI Factory fits in wonderfully well with the activity we have in mind here,' Koen says. 'Within the breeding ground of the ecosystem we are building, this is a magnet that attracts other parties and thus increases diversity. As in nature, both that variety and cohesion are crucial to a healthy system. From startups and renowned companies to knowledge institutions and innovation teams, it is the exchange between surprising combinations that is going to lead to creativity and new development. Business is central at Niemeyer, although we also offer space for culture, so that the building can also be a creative hotspot outside office hours.'
'It is emphatically about art and culture that touches the digital theme. In this way we also facilitate space for critical and ethical debate around the role of AI and digitalization in our society. This is particularly appropriate here,' Koen believes, 'because it keeps each other on our toes and allows us to reflect on how we are all part of these impactful developments. In this way we encourage all kinds of cross-pollination that can lead to meaningful innovations.' The project leader can hardly wait for the time to come, even though renovations must first take place in the enormous factory. 'In 2027, phase 1 will be completed and the first batch of tenants can move in. Behind the scenes, talks are underway and the groundwork is being laid for a new community. Yes, at this stage you still need imagination, but once the first entrepreneurs are here soon, they will become the new culture bearers of the Niemeyer vibe.'
